会员
众包
新闻
博问
闪存
赞助商
HarmonyOS
Chat2DB
所有博客
当前博客
我的博客
我的园子
账号设置
会员中心
简洁模式
...
退出登录
注册
登录
Zackary丶Liu
「 Goals determine what you are going to be. 」
博客园
首页
新随笔
联系
订阅
管理
上一页
1
2
3
4
5
6
7
···
22
下一页
2020年7月26日
Android BLE为例分析内核UHID
摘要: 一、Android BLE HID 大致框架 开局一张图,文章全靠编: 以 Android BLE 架构简单分析下 UHID 机制,图中①②不探索,毕竟 bluedroid 这个东西也不是很快就能分析透彻的。 二、分析开始 在Android连接中蓝牙设备后,会向内核 UHID 发送 creat 消息
阅读全文
posted @ 2020-07-26 23:56 Zackary丶Liu
阅读(2612)
评论(0)
推荐(0)
2020年7月20日
qemu 安装 ubuntu-server 虚拟机
摘要: 1. qemu 源码下载(这里下载源码打算分析qemu,如果没有这个需求建议直接在ubuntu下apt-get instll qemu就好): 官网:https://www.qemu.org/download/ 可以选择网页直接下载,可git clone,网页上有具体的说明 2. qemu 源码编译
阅读全文
posted @ 2020-07-20 20:13 Zackary丶Liu
阅读(3995)
评论(0)
推荐(1)
2020年7月17日
Android O HIDL Android APP 实现
摘要: 一、Android app 实现: ① 首先创建一个空的 MainActivity 工程,并在工程中加入 AIDL 文件: 打开 project 视图,在 main 下新建 AIDL 目录,然后新建如上图的 package,最后加入我们上一阶段实现的 aidl 接口文件 ② 编辑 MainActiv
阅读全文
posted @ 2020-07-17 23:40 Zackary丶Liu
阅读(517)
评论(0)
推荐(0)
2020年7月16日
Android O HIDL Framework 层实现
摘要: 继续来记录 android 应用层到 HAL 层的通信打通过程,本篇随笔实现 framework 层面。 framework 层的实现并不算杂,主要是依次完成 AIDL、JNI、SERVICE 的实现,代码量并不大就是比较分散, 需要注意的是在实现方法调用、传参的过程中要仔细和耐心,我可以在这里可是
阅读全文
posted @ 2020-07-16 23:18 Zackary丶Liu
阅读(569)
评论(0)
推荐(0)
2020年7月15日
Android O HIDL Binderized HAL 简单实现
摘要: 本文旨在实现一个 android O 上简单的 HAL 库,并用 C++ 实现一个客户端的测试程序。 如果按照以下步骤依次创建并编辑相关文件的话,相信最终来完成这个测试应该是没有什么问题的。 首先在 hardware/interfaces 下新建 hidldebug 文件夹,进入该文件夹, 来吧,一
阅读全文
posted @ 2020-07-15 23:10 Zackary丶Liu
阅读(583)
评论(0)
推荐(0)
2020年4月5日
[毕设] - uCOSII+EMWIN+FATFS 无线音乐播放器系统设计#工程源码
摘要: 简介: 毕业设计做的小项目,当时被评为优秀毕设。 以下为项目的一些简要介绍,感兴趣的同学速来认领! 项目实现: 1. 服务器与客户端整体硬件图: 2. 用户操控端初始界面图: 3. 更新曲目列表图(从服务器获取): 4. 音乐播放时界面图: 5. 客户端及服务器系统架构图: (客户端) (服务器)
阅读全文
posted @ 2020-04-05 15:50 Zackary丶Liu
阅读(575)
评论(0)
推荐(0)
2020年3月5日
简例仿写 Linux 内核链表遍历
摘要: 一、测试源程序: 【 list.h 文件 】 1 #ifndef _LIST_HEAD_ 2 #define _LIST_HEAD_ 3 4 /* 链表节点结构 */ 5 struct list_head { 6 struct list_head *prev; 7 struct list_head
阅读全文
posted @ 2020-03-05 20:50 Zackary丶Liu
阅读(288)
评论(0)
推荐(0)
2020年3月4日
【WIFI】MT7601U 无线驱动流程简要分析
摘要: 内核版本:Linux-4.14.111 所在路径:drivers/net/wireless/mediatek/mt7601u ieee80211_stop_queue 等相关内容暂未理解透彻,待更新。 或许再加入与 RT3070 驱动的一些对比。
阅读全文
posted @ 2020-03-04 23:24 Zackary丶Liu
阅读(838)
评论(0)
推荐(0)
2020年3月2日
Linux 调试串口作为普通串口
该文被密码保护。
阅读全文
posted @ 2020-03-02 21:50 Zackary丶Liu
阅读(5)
评论(0)
推荐(0)
2020年3月1日
Nanopi SDIO 接口驱动简要分析
摘要: 这里比较关键的是 mmc_rescan 这个函数,它可以探测出 sdio 总线上的器件如:sdio设备、sd卡、emmc 等, 系统初始化时会主动调用 mmc_rescan 来探测一次设备, 之后会调用延时 work: mmc_schedule_delayed_work(&host->detect,
阅读全文
posted @ 2020-03-01 00:18 Zackary丶Liu
阅读(388)
评论(0)
推荐(1)
上一页
1
2
3
4
5
6
7
···
22
下一页
公告